client: respond to KEEPALIVE(RESPOND) frame
Client sends KEEPALIVE(EMPTY) in this case.
Motivation and Context
This change is required for the rsocket-cpp client to be able to work with current rsocket-java and rsocket-kotlin servers, which do send KEEPALIVE(RESPOND) to the client.
How Has This Been Tested
Tested with rsocket-cpp, rsocket-kotlin and rsocket-java servers.
